its an opensource port of S.T.A.L.K.E.R: call of pripyat called anomaly that ports idea of an old mod "call of chernobyl" that unites maps from 3 stalker games into one game. it also has other modifications that change it greatly like G.A.M.M.A or Escape from Pripyat. there are also other hardcore mods like Stalker Area (that one is something else when it comes to difficulty) or even Dead Air that is not for people that dont like to plan ahead and like to run'n'gun(its a spiritual successor to another mod called Misery and the list goes on , basically community developed several full conversion mods for game they cared about and each of those mods build upon the previous ones, making way to something like anomaly that features various things and borrows ideas from multitude of mods that were created over the years)

No it doesn't, once you open a marked stash the game reads it as "your" stash, even the tooltips on the loading screen say that having items in stashes doesn't prevent new ones from spawning.
